SNOOKER TITLE.
SEMI-FINALS DECIDED. As a result of last night's matched in the Auckland provincial amateur snooker championship L. F. W. Holdsworth and M. D. White are to contest the final this evening—the best three games out of five. The semi-finals resulted:— Holdsworth beat J. Proctor, by two names to nil. The score in the first was 64—57. In the second Proctor required a snooker with the colours on the table, but in spite of his fine uphill game he was unable to make up the leeway. White beat E. C. Sutton 88—27, 39—70, 60—51.
